White Sulphur Springs is a small town by any definition. With a population of just 934, it’s quiet, charming, and best known for its mineralized hot springs. It’s also home to one of the best restaurants in Meagher County, Bar 47. The eclectic dinner menu and strong drinks will win you over if the live music (when conditions allow) doesn’t.

You’ll find Bar 47 right on Main Street in White Sulphur Springs.

Bar 47 / Facebook Even from the outside, it’s easy to see that this is a place with a lot of character.

During the warmer months, you’ll find locals and tourists alike hanging out on the patio.

Bar 47 / Facebook This is also where the live music happens (and it’s fantastic).

Step inside and you’ll see a warm, welcoming, family-friendly dining area full of locals and hungry hunters.

Bar 47 / Facebook Many call White Sulphur Springs a small drinking town with a big elk hunting problem.

The food here, which can best be described as elevated pub fare, is absolutely delicious.

Bar 47 / Facebook From the appetizers like Bar 47 Nachos (which are topped with slow-smoked pork shoulder) and Sea Salt Caramel Fries to the hearty entrees like Steak Fingers, you’ll be tempted to try it all.

The burgers here are out of this world – and we highly recommend ordering sweet potato fries on the side.

Bar 47 / Facebook They come topped with a bacon glaze that will blow your mind.

All steak dinners come with potatoes, vegetables, and a dinner roll.

Bar 47 / Facebook Wash it all down with a cold beer or a signature cocktail if you imbibe. The Bar 47 Famous Lemonade is full of huckleberry vodka - like nature intended.
